WebAnother vital factor for expats is the international community in a city. This aspect can be measured by looking at the number of English-speaking people, international schools, and restaurants serving foreign cuisine. Berlin, Munich, Hamburg, and Dusseldorf have large expat communities. Hamburg – Second largest city in Germany. English reported to be very widely spoken inside the main city and around the harbor, especially among professionals and younger people. In places like fast food restaurants, taxis, bus drivers, English may be less common.
